Helio Castroneves Career Overview and Racing Record

Helio Castroneves is a Brazilian-born professional race car driver who has competed primarily in the IndyCar Series, winning four Indianapolis 500 titles in 2001, 2002, 2009, and 2021. He currently drives the No. 06 car for Meyer Shank Racing with Curb-Agajanian, and his career includes over 200 starts in the NTT IndyCar Series. Castroneves has also competed in sports car events with teams such as Porsche and Acura, adding endurance racing credentials to his resume. His current IndyCar standing places him among the most experienced active drivers in the series, with consistent top-10 finishes in recent seasons.

Castroneves began his professional racing career in Brazil before moving to the United States, where he won the 1997 Indy Lights championship. He made his IndyCar debut in 1998 and secured his first Indianapolis 500 pole position in 2000. His four Indy 500 victories tie him with A.J. Foyt, Al Unser, and Rick Mears for the most wins in the race's history. Castroneves has also competed in the WeatherTech SportsCar Championship, earning class victories at events such as the Rolex 24 at Daytona. He remains a prominent figure in motorsport media and is known for his celebratory pyramid celebration after race wins.
